NAIROBI, Kenya, Nov 28 – The Drought Response team has released a Pay bill number and Bank Account details to allow Kenyans donate cash to aid those affected by drought.

According to the committee under Deputy President Rigathi Gachagua, “Donations to the appeal fund can do so via: M-PESA PayBill 880990 USE YOUR NAME as the account number or National Drought Mitigation Appeal Fund Kenya Commercial Bank, Riverside Branch, ACC. NO. 1305486137.”

According to Gachagua, “the PayBill number applies to Safaricom’s M-pesa, Airtel Money, and Telkom’s T-Kash subscribers. We thank Kenyans and all our friends for their continued support towards this course.”

Gachagua had appealed to Kenyans of goodwill to contribute a percentage of their salaries as a way to help in the nation’s drought relief efforts.

Speaking during the launch of the national steering committee on drought response Gachagua pleaded with Kenyans and other stakeholders to offer support them in protecting the lives of those affected.

Gachagua noted that many people have entirely lost their livelihoods and coping mechanisms and are dependent significantly on assistance to meet their basic requirements.

The protracted drought is a clear representation of the effects of global warming and climate change.

He stated that they will provide a paybill number for the Kenyans to channel their contributions to help aid in the process of rescuing those affected by the drought.

“We appeal to Kenyans of goodwill to contribute a percentage of their salaries to a PAY Bill NUMBER we shall be publishing soon,” he said.

“Already, our men and women in the Kenya Defense Forces have offered to forego a day’s salary to contribute to the response kitty. The National Youth Service has also made their contribution.”

He also appealed to the Kenyans in food-surplus counties to make their contributions through the office of the governors and the county commissioners and the latter to work with the taskforce unveiled today in distributing the contributed foods to the affected areas in the country.

The second in command has also asked the media to make a financial or in-kind contribution in terms of airtime and newspaper space to popularize the appeal and the paybill number that will be provided.
